Mama Louisa — The Original

.homepagecontent .titlebar {display: none;} Since 1956, Mama Louisa’s Italian Restaurant in Tucson, Arizona has been serving the best in homemade Italian cuisine. And since then, Mama Louisa’s Italian Restaurant has been among one of the top restaurants in Tucson. Located just north of the Davis-Monthan Air Force Base, Mama Louisa’s is an anchor among Italian restaurants in Tucson, AZ. It all starts daily at about 7:00 a.m. with fresh homemade pastas, slow... Read More

Homemade Sauces

 Read More

Homemade Pasta

 Read More

Joe’s Special

Our signature dish since 1956  Read More


Our pizzas are made to order from scratch using premium quality ingredients  Read More